Output 573076ed7aae7adbbbfb179efcae6adb33000db8b19bd7dc671faac77a0819d7:19

value
107565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4787714a53fe431118a5432c69da97ea05f024af OP_EQUAL
address
38DE9snUCAd3YCb3fcyMoEBrY6j7K1Gb2s
transaction
573076ed7aae7adbbbfb179efcae6adb33000db8b19bd7dc671faac77a0819d7
spent
true